Jürgen Eckel 713bd5267c
Connection singleton (#265)
Created a Singleton for the connection classes.
2022-11-02 09:51:48 +01:00

32 lines
703 B
Python

import pytest
from planetmint.backend.connection import Connection
#
#
#
# @pytest.fixture
# def dummy_db(request):
# from planetmint.backend import Connection
#
# conn = Connection()
# dbname = request.fixturename
# xdist_suffix = getattr(request.config, 'slaveinput', {}).get('slaveid')
# if xdist_suffix:
# dbname = '{}_{}'.format(dbname, xdist_suffix)
#
# conn.drop_database()
# #_drop_db(conn, dbname) # make sure we start with a clean DB
# #schema.init_database(conn, dbname)
# conn.init_database()
# yield dbname
#
# conn.drop_database()
# #_drop_db(conn, dbname)
@pytest.fixture
def db_conn():
conn = Connection()
return conn